NAV is the total value of a mutual fund's assets, less all … Web1 de fev. de 2024 · ETFs can be bought and sold throughout the day like individual stocks, and their prices are determined by the supply and demand for them. The price of an ETF is influenced by a variety of factors, including the underlying assets it holds, the market conditions, and how much interest investors have in it.

Web10 de abr. de 2024 · An ETF is similar to a mutual fund in that it offers investors a proportionate share in a pool of stocks, bonds, and other assets. It is most commonly structured as an open-end investment company, as are mutual funds, and is governed by the same regulations. Generally, ETFs work on the basis that there exists a pair of values that can be taken at any moment in time: A Net Asset Value of each share in the fund and a trading market price of each share in the fund.
